jewellery sales job involves assisting customers to find and purchase jewellery, maintaining product knowledge, achieving sales targets, and managing showroom presentation and stock. Key responsibilities include greeting customers, understanding their preferences, explaining product features, processing sales transactions, and building client relationships. Strong customer service, excellent communication, a keen eye for detail, and a genuine interest in jewellery are essential skills for this role.
Responsibilities
Customer Service: Greet customers, provide personalized assistance, and ensure a premium shopping experience.
Product Knowledge: Stay up-to-date on the latest jewellery trends, product features, and craftsmanship to effectively advise customers.
Sales Transactions: Process payments efficiently, manage sales, and handle customer inquiries and issues.
Showroom Presentation: Maintain an organized, clean, and visually appealing showroom to attract customers and showcase products effectively.
Inventory Management: Conduct stock counts, manage opening and closing stock records, and ensure products are displayed safely.
Sales Targets: Work to achieve individual and team sales targets to drive revenue for the business.
Client Relationships: Build and maintain strong relationships with customers to foster loyalty and repeat business.
Required Skills and Qualifications
Strong Sales Skills: The ability to identify customer needs and close sales is crucial.
Excellent Communication: Effective communication is vital for explaining product details and building rapport with clients.
Customer Service Excellence: A commitment to providing outstanding service to ensure high customer satisfaction.
Product Expertise: Knowledge of various gemstones, metals, and jewelry designs is a significant asset.
Attention to Detail: Essential for maintaining accurate records, managing displays, and ensuring product quality.
Professionalism: A professional demeanor is important for representing the brand and providing a luxury experience.
Flexibility: The ability to work flexible hours, including evenings and weekends, is often required.
Typical Qualifications
A high school diploma or equivalent is generally required.
Previous experience in retail, customer service, or sales, especially in the luxury sector, is often beneficial.
Certifications in gemology or jewelry design can be a strong advantage.
